The Science of Snow in the Alamo City

QuickTip: Stop to think as you go.Help reference icon

Okay, okay, enough suspense. Let's delve into the nitty-gritty. Measurable snowfall (think a dusting that might cover your car hood...maybe) arrives in San Antonio roughly every 2.7 years. Imagine it like that quirky relative who shows up for the holidays every few years, throws confetti, and then vanishes.

For a more substantial snowfall (think 2-4 inches), you're looking at an even rarer occurrence – every 10 years or so. But remember, these are just averages. San Antonio's snow game is unpredictable, like a rogue tumbleweed rolling down Main Street.
